Developing Your Own ChatGPT Bot

Learn how to create your own powerful and engaging ChatGPT bot with this comprehensive guide. We cover the basics of natural language processing, deep learning, and artificial intelligence, before explaining how to design the conversation tree and create the algorithms needed to make your ChatGPT bot a reality.

April 27, 2023

9 min

Introduction

Natural Language Processing (NLP) is a powerful tool for understanding and interacting with humans. It has been used for decades in various applications, from voice recognition to sentiment analysis. ChatGPT is a more recent development, which uses NLP to create a conversational chatbot that is able to engage in meaningful dialogue with users.

ChatGPT is based on the advances in natural language processing, deep learning, and artificial intelligence. It is designed to respond to user input in a natural way, using natural language processing and deep learning algorithms to identify patterns and create relevant responses.

ChatGPT is an excellent tool for businesses, as it can be used to automate customer service tasks and provide a natural-language interface for customer interactions. It can also be used to create personal assistants or bots, which can help users with day-to-day tasks and provide information.

In this article, we’ll look at how to develop your own ChatGPT bot. We’ll cover the basics of natural language processing, deep learning, and artificial intelligence, before explaining how to create your own ChatGPT bot.

Natural Language Processing

Natural language processing (NLP) is a field of computer science and artificial intelligence that focuses on understanding and processing natural language. It is used to analyze and interpret natural language, such as spoken and written language, and to develop algorithms which can interact with humans in a more natural way.

NLP technologies are used in a variety of applications, such as language recognition, sentiment analysis, machine translation, dialogue systems, and text summarization. NLP can also be used to develop chatbots, which are computer programs that are able to interact with humans in a natural way.

Deep Learning

Deep learning is a subset of machine learning that uses artificial neural networks to learn from data. Deep learning algorithms are able to identify patterns and make predictions from large datasets. This makes them well suited for use in natural language processing, as they can be used to identify patterns in language and generate relevant responses.

Deep learning is used in a variety of applications, such as image recognition, speech recognition, natural language processing, and video analysis. It is also used in ChatGPT, as the algorithms can be used to identify patterns in the user input and generate the relevant responses.

Artificial Intelligence

Artificial intelligence (AI) is a field of computer science that focuses on creating intelligent machines. AI algorithms can be used to solve complex problems, such as playing a game of chess or driving a car. AI is also used in natural language processing, as the algorithms can be used to understand and interpret natural language.

AI is used in ChatGPT, as the algorithms are able to identify patterns in the user input and generate relevant responses. AI can also be used to create personalized experiences, as the algorithms can learn from user data and generate recommendations based on the user’s preferences.

Building Your ChatGPT Bot

Now that we’ve covered the basics of natural language processing, deep learning, and artificial intelligence, let’s look at how to create your own ChatGPT bot.

The first step is to design the conversation tree. This is the structure of the conversation that the bot will have with the user. It should include the questions that the bot will ask, the possible responses from the user, and the actions that the bot will take depending on the user’s response.

Once the conversation tree has been designed, the next step is to create the natural language processing algorithms. These algorithms will be used to identify patterns in the user input and generate relevant responses.

The next step is to create the deep learning algorithms. These algorithms will be used to identify patterns in the user input and generate relevant responses.

Finally, the AI algorithms can be used to create personalized experiences. These algorithms can learn from user data and generate recommendations based on the user’s preferences.

Conclusion

In this article, we’ve looked at how to develop your own ChatGPT bot. We’ve covered the basics of natural language processing, deep learning, and artificial intelligence, before explaining how to create your own ChatGPT bot.

Creating a ChatGPT bot can be a complex process, but with the right knowledge and tools, it is possible to create a powerful and engaging chatbot.

View All

A Daily post delivered straight to your inbox

By clicking Sign Up you're confirming that you agree with our Terms and Conditions.
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.